This version is widely considered the definitive "modern" experience for due to the following additions: Terror Zones (Now Offline): Previously restricted to online play, Terror Zones

are now available in single-player/offline modes. These zones rotate hourly, increasing monster levels and loot quality to help players reach level 99 more effectively. New Runewords: Eight new Runewords were introduced, including Metamorphosis diablo ii resurrected nspupdate 10260rar repack

Runeword, in particular, significantly buffs Assassin builds by providing a chance for finishing moves to not consume charges. Sundering Charms:

These powerful charms, which can break monster immunities, are now available as drops in offline Terror Zones, opening up many builds (like the Cold Sorceress) for endgame solo play. Class Balance Changes: Assassins:

Trap skills now benefit from "-% to Enemy Resistance," a massive buff for end-game clearing. Sorceress:

"Cold Mastery" was adjusted to be 1/5 effective after an immunity is broken, bringing it in line with other resistance-reducing effects.

  1. Diablo II: Resurrected - This is an action role-playing game developed by Blizzard Entertainment. It's a remastered version of the 2000 game Diablo II and its expansion, Lord of Destruction.

  2. NSP - This could refer to the Nintendo Switch Package file format, but given the context, it might also imply a general software package or update.

  3. Update 10260 - This likely refers to a specific update version for the game, possibly indicating a patch or a hotfix aimed at fixing bugs, balancing gameplay, or adding new features.

  4. RAR - This stands for Roshal ARchive, a type of archive file used to store and distribute files. The .rar format is commonly used for file compression.

  5. Repack - This term usually refers to a repackaged version of a game or software. Repacks are often created to redistribute the game in a more convenient format, sometimes including fixes or updates.
